Introduction to Bare Metal Programming with Microchip Episode 4: (Non)-Blocking Functions and Timers

Показать описание
In this 4th episode of the bare metal programming series for the AVR® Tiny2 (ATtiny1627), we will cover: - Setting up an I/O pin as an output - Setting up Timer/Counter A to overflow every 1ms by accessing the datasheet and device header file - Writing logic to determine if the Timer/Counter A Interrupt Overflow Flag has been set - Counting the number of overflows and determining appropriate datatype for counter - Writing logic to toggle LED after 1000ms has elapsed
Intro to Bare Metal Programming - Episode 1: How to Get Started
Introduction to Bare Metal Programming with Microchip Episode 1: How to Get Started
Bare-Metal MCU #1 - Intro to registers
Introduction to Bare Metal Programming with Microchip Episode 2: Creating a New Project
Big Misconceptions about Bare Metal, Virtual Machines, and Containers
Introduction to Bare Metal Programming with Microchip Episode 4: (Non)-Blocking Functions and Timers
Intro to Bare Metal Programming with Microchip Episode 3: Blinking an LED with I/O Ports and Bitmask
Bare Metal Programming Series 0
The reason -- Why you should use Bare Metal programming
Intro to Bare Metal Programming - Episode 2: Creating a New Project and Accessing Headers
Introduction to Bare Metal Programming With Microchip Episode 7: Lowest Power Blinky
Intro to Bare Metal Programming with Microchip Episode 5: Interrupt Driven Blinky and Sleep Modes
Bare Metal Coding: Big Iron! Assembly Language on the PDP-11/34
Introduction to Rust programming on bare metal hardware by Mike Kefeder - Rust Zürisee March 2023
Bare-Metal MCU #4 - Bootloaders and Programmers
Bare metal embedded lecture-1: Build process
Introduction to Bare Metal AVR Programming -- Microchip and Mouser Electronics
Introduction to Bare Metal Programming Course in ARM Cortex-M (TM4C123GXL) | Curriculum
Intro to Bare Metal Programming - Episode 6: Low Power Measurements
Introduction to Bare Metal Programming with Microchip Episode 6: Low Power Measurements
Introduction to Embedded Linux Part 1 - Buildroot | Digi-Key Electronics
Introduction to Bare Metal Applications for the DDR
8085 Bare Metal Programming 1
Bare-Metal MCU #9 - Review; ATTiny85 from scratch